I, too, have a Pavilion which is displaying this behavior after the Windows Creator Update.
But I didn't have success using your procedure. Here's what I found:
1. Clean boot: Get restart notice for "HP Mobile Data Protection Sensor"
2. Uninstall HP 3D DriveGuard.
3. Reboot: Restart notice *still* remains.
4. Download and install HP 3D DriveGuard using your link.
5. Reboot: Restart notice persists.
Should there be an extra step in there? Another app using the sensor as well, or a driver issue?

Hi:
Open the Windows Control Panel, select Programs and Features, right click the entry for the HP 3D DriveGuard, and select Uninstall.
When this has completed, restart the notebook.
When you are at the Windows desktop, download and install the version of HP 3D DriveGuard on the following link, and restart the PC.
